Linux 发展史小览

2017-1-17 Nciaer Linux

一、文章来由 一直觉得 unix,linux,mac这些操作系统渊源颇深,这次就来细究一下 二、Linux 和 BSD Linux 和 BSD 都是免费的,开源的,类Unix系统。他们甚至使用很多相同的软件。他们看上去简直就像是一个操作系统,那么,它们有什么不同吗? 其实,两者之间的不同,远远超出了我们下面提到的这些,尤其是在构建完整操作系统和许可授权的哲学思想上,更是相...

阅读全文>>

标签: linux

评论(0) 浏览(22)

我为什么离开锤子科技?

2017-1-16 Nciaer 业界

我在 2015 年 3 月入职锤子科技,最近几天离职,现在特别想把这不到两年的时间里的经历和我对这家公司的想法写下来。最近一段时间公司发生了大面积的裁员,但是我并不属于这一次陆陆续续的裁员的范围,而是自己提出离职的,最后发生了一些不愉快的事情,后面也会提到。 我 2012 年本科毕业的时候对自己要去什么样的公司完全没有概念,我的专业是软件工程,但是...

阅读全文>>

标签: 锤子科技

评论(0) 浏览(45)

40个迹象表明你还是PHP菜鸟

2017-1-11 Nciaer PHP

我愿意把本文归入我的“编程糗事”系列。尽管在正规大学课程中,接触到软件工程、企业级软件架构和数据库设计,但我还是时不时地体会到下述事实带给我的“罪恶”感,当然,都是我的主观感受,并且面向Eclipse:   你是PHP菜鸟,如果你:   1. 不会利用如phpDoc这样的工具来恰当地注释你的代码   2. 对优秀的集成开发环境如Zend Studio或Eclipse PDT视而不见...

阅读全文>>

标签: php 菜鸟

评论(1) 浏览(97)

每天工作4小时的程序员

2017-1-10 Nciaer 业界

每个人都熟悉这种作息规律:早上9点去上班,坐在电脑前面,编一天的程序,下午5点下班回家。如今,非常感谢蒂莫西·费里斯 (Timothy Ferriss)的《每周工作4小时》,我开始重新思考应该如何工作,如何让自己变成更有效率的程序员。 最近,我把我的从周一到周五的作息规律做了一次较大的调整。很长时间以来,我一直像所有其他程序员那样工作、休息。但就在2011年的...

阅读全文>>

标签: 程序员

评论(0) 浏览(65)

程序员如何边工作边创业?

2017-1-9 Nciaer 业界

曾经,美好的生活意味着找到一份稳定的朝九晚五的工作,然后退休。但是对于现在的人来说,尤其是怀揣梦想的80后和90后,朝九晚五的工作却成为了漫长噩梦。 对于一些人来说,打工的生活并不适合他们。很多朝九晚五的打工族,都曾经觉得自己正在从事一份没有出路的工作。一到星期一,很多人都会心情低落。每周的例会和各种临时会议似乎总是没完没了。这种工作...

阅读全文>>

标签: 程序员 创业

评论(0) 浏览(50)

让程序员失去编程激情的5件事

2017-1-6 Nciaer 业界

作只是为了钱吗?如果只是为了钱,那为什么有些程序员还是毅然决然地辞职?事实证明,程序员之所以放弃一份薪资优渥的软件开发工作其最常见的原因是失去了激情。 下面就是导致程序员工作积极性骤减的5件事,不管他们拿多少工资,不外如是: 1. 管理不善 良好的管理不仅对员工也是项目工程不可或缺的激励因素。优秀的管理人员应该具备的素质包括快...

阅读全文>>

标签: 程序员

评论(0) 浏览(55)

成为程序员之前必知的七件事

2017-1-5 Nciaer 业界

概述:你想成为一名程序员吗?你想成为一名优秀的程序员吗?那么你就一定不能错过以下几件事。 学习如何成为一位伟大的程序员之前,你首先要知道这并不是一两天能够做成的事情,甚至在刚开始学习的最初几年,你可能会有两三次想要放弃的冲动。想要成为一名优秀的程序员,你就必须具备持之以恒的精神。了解编程的基础知识这大概就需要两到三年的时间,当坚持...

阅读全文>>

标签: 程序员

评论(0) 浏览(43)

什么样的人当不好程序员?

2017-1-5 Nciaer 业界

软件蚕食一切。未来属于程序员。所以人人都想当程序员。但是并不是每个人都能当好程序员。在你做出决定前还是先看看自己能不能当好程序员吧。可是什么样的人不适合当程序员呢?不要喝鸡汤,我们看看 Quora 上面是如何回答的。 在全栈开发者 Adam Leffert 看来,最重要的是态度: 我认为编程要想成功最重要的是态度。当然,最低水平的智力还是要的。以我这么久...

阅读全文>>

标签: 程序员

评论(0) 浏览(83)

学习PHP的规划

2017-1-4 Nciaer PHP

我看了关于这方面的很多资料,我几乎没有看到过一个满意的答案,我该构建一个什么样的体系,如何构建,从哪开始? 我是经济专业的,没有参加过任何编程相关的课程,所以我是零基础开始学习,下面就是我学习网站开发(使用PHP)的过程,如果你有基础或已经了解一些,你可以跳过相关步骤。建议你看完整篇文章,确保你认同这份计划,你再开始你的学习之旅。 ...

阅读全文>>

标签: php 规划

评论(0) 浏览(85)

伤不起的三十岁,干不动的程序员要何去何从?

2016-12-19 Nciaer 业界

程序员干到30岁,好不容易从码奴混到了白领,却再也干不动了,还时时面临失业的危险。30岁,是一个程序员伤不起的年龄。明天,何去何从? 一.30岁现象 在官场上,曾经有一个59岁现象,就是官员们会在59岁时,会使劲捞上一把。很明显嘛,权力过期作废,再不捞就要退休了,没有机会了。 在程序员的圈子里,也有一个30岁现象。当然,如果你有铁饭碗,比如...

阅读全文>>

标签: 程序员

评论(0) 浏览(138)

谈谈比尔盖茨和乔布斯的编程能力

2016-8-18 Nciaer 业界

【导读】:关于盖茨和乔布斯他俩的技术水平如何,类似的问题伯小乐以前也在网上看到过。最近发现 2013 年已有人在 Quora 上发帖讨论,青春华航摘译了 6 位国外网友的回复,全文如下。 Paul King 曾在 NeXT 工作过 2 年,他的回答,1700 顶: 在比尔盖茨的那个年代,他是一个非常优秀的程序员。在他领导微软期间,他一直智慧且敏锐。在他大学期间(哈佛的时候),...

阅读全文>>

标签: 编程 比尔盖茨 乔布斯

评论(0) 浏览(563)

PHP SESSION从入门到精通

2016-8-5 Nciaer PHP

一、默认机制,用磁盘文件来实现PHP会话。php.ini配置:session.save_handler = files   1、session_start()     A、 session_start()是session机制的开始,它有一定概率开启垃圾回收,因为session是存放在文件中,       PHP自身的垃圾回收是无效的,SESSION的回收是要删文件的,这个概率是根据php.ini的配置决定的,       但是有的系统是 session.gc_probability =0,这也就是说概...

阅读全文>>

标签: php session

评论(0) 浏览(360)

详解CSS的前世今生

2016-7-29 Nciaer 业界

  实话说,在过去这一年,这已经成为我好心情的固定来源。即不断地告诉一波波想要像在 TeX、Microsoft Word 等常见的文档处理工具中那样方便地控制 HTML 文档的样式的人们说——安全带系好,受伤别怪我:“很不好意思,你完蛋了!” —— 马克·安德森 1994年   在1991年,蒂姆·伯纳斯·李首次提出 HTML 的时候,并没有给页面添加样式的方法。给定的 HTML 该如何渲...

阅读全文>>

标签: css 浏览器 web

评论(0) 浏览(404)

AndroidManifest.xml中的uses-sdk标签详解

2016-7-12 Nciaer Java

在AndroidManifest.xml中会看到<uses-sdk>的身影,完整的uses-sdk是这个样子: <uses-sdk android:minSdkVersion="integer"           android:targetSdkVersion="integer"           android:maxSdkVersion="integer"/> 其中integer是Android API level。 uses-sdk是为了程序兼容而存在的,它是如何做兼容的呢?也许从三个子项的名字上就可以猜测出来。 minSdkVersion:若手...

阅读全文>>

标签: android

评论(0) 浏览(387)

android shape详解

2016-7-6 Nciaer Java

<?xml version="1.0" encoding="utf-8"?> <shape xmlns:android="http://schemas.android.com/apk/res/android" > <!-- 圆角 --> <corners android:radius="9dp" android:topLeftRadius="2dp" android:topRightRadius="2dp" android:bottomLeftRadius="2dp" android:bottomRightRadius="2dp"/><!-- 设置圆角半径 --> <!-- 渐变 --> <gradient android:startColor="@android:color/white" ...

阅读全文>>

标签: android shape

评论(0) 浏览(380)

overridePendingTransition使用详解

2016-7-5 Nciaer Java

实现两个 Activity 切换时的动画。在Activity中使用 有两个参数:进入动画和出去的动画。 注意 1、必须在 StartActivity()  或 finish() 之后立即调用。 2、而且在 2.1 以上版本有效 3、手机设置-显示-动画,要开启状态 //实现淡入浅出的效果 startActivity(new Intent(MainActivity.this,SecondActivity.class)); overridePendingTransition(android.R.anim.fade_in,android.R.anim.fade_out); // 由左向右...

阅读全文>>

标签: android 动画 切换

评论(0) 浏览(390)

activity停留几秒跳转

2016-7-5 Nciaer Java

有时候我们需要在某个 Activity 停留几秒种,然后再跳到下一个 Activity。那么这个怎么实现呢? 一个方法是可以使用 Thread 的 sleep 函数,这个我们在 用Handler实现线程间的消息通信 也有提到: 1     try { 2         Thread.sleep(1 * 1000); 3     } catch (InterruptedException e) { 4         // TODO Auto-generated catch block 5   ...

阅读全文>>

标签: activity

评论(0) 浏览(385)

Activity设置全屏的两种方法

2016-7-5 Nciaer Java

1. 方法1:AndroidManifest.xml 里,Activity的 android:theme  指定为" @android :style/Theme.NoTitleBar.Fullscreen" 示例:   <application         android:icon="@drawable/ic_launcher"         android:label="@string/app_name"         android:theme=" @android :style/Theme.NoTitleBar.Fullscreen">         <activity   &...

阅读全文>>

标签: android activity

评论(0) 浏览(402)

Linux命令-sort超详细教程

2016-7-1 Nciaer Linux

sort是在Linux里非常常用的一个命令,管排序的,集中精力,五分钟搞定sort,现在开始! 1 sort的工作原理   sort将文件的每一行作为一个单位,相互比较,比较原则是从首字符向后,依次按ASCII码值进行比较,最后将他们按升序输出。 [rocrocket@rocrocket programming]$ cat seq.txt banana apple pear orange [rocrocket@rocrocket programming]$ sort seq.txt apple banana orange pear...

阅读全文>>

标签: linux sort

评论(0) 浏览(318)

MySQL存储过程详解

2016-6-28 Nciaer PHP

1.      存储过程简介   我们常用的操作数据库语言SQL语句在执行的时候需要要先编译,然后执行,而存储过程(Stored Procedure)是一组为了完成特定功能的SQL语句集,经编译后存储在数据库中,用户通过指定存储过程的名字并给定参数(如果该存储过程带有参数)来调用执行它。 一个存储过程是一个可编程的函数,它在数据库中创建并保存。...

阅读全文>>

标签: mysql 存储过程

评论(0) 浏览(399)

Powered by emlog 冀ICP备13021567号 青春华航